Spring Meadow Nursery produces potted shrub liners which are shipped throughout the United States and Canada. The liners are propagated by cuttings, they are rooted in Westbrook® greenhouses which are outfitted with traveling irrigators, high pressure fog system and computer controlled environment. After the cuttings are rooted, they are moved to Westbrook® open roof greenhouses to finish off the plants for sale.We continue to expand our operations every year and currently have over 40 acres of production area. Much of our growth can be attributed toward our focus on introducing new and exciting varieties thorough our Proven Winners® Color Choice® brand. We travel extensively throughout the world in search of new varieties, in addition to our own breeding efforts on site. We are continually looking for qualified candidates to strengthen our staff. We offer internships to those looking to increase their experience level while still attending school. Each of our interns will rotate through the three main production departments in order to gain a well rounded perspective of the full production cycle.Interns will be responsible for assisting department and assistant managers across all three phases of the production cycle. This role involves helping with day-to-day tasks, data collection, inventory tracking, IPM planning, etc. that are needed during the growing season. Interns will rotate time mainly between three departments, propagation, growing, and Stock/R&D, with exposure potential in Shipping, Marketing, and BreedingTitle: InternReporting to: Manager, as assigned.
